Clinical supervision provides a framework within which nurses canreflect on their practice, enabling them to face professionalchallenges with renewed energy and a clearer perspective.Clinical Supervision for Nurses is an accessible, practicalguide to clinical supervision itself and implementing thesupervision process in nursing practice.
Clinical Supervision for Nurses explores the role ofclinical supervision, its contribution to practice development andimplementation in practice. It discusses the range of approaches toclinical supervision and models of supervision, organisationalreadiness and other factors influencing success, legal and ethicalissues, and perspectives of supervisors and the supervisees.
